Borrowing Tips for Wentzville

  • Get pre-approved for an auto loan before visiting dealerships; this gives you negotiating power and protects against markups.
  • Refinance your auto loan after 12-18 months of on-time payments if your credit score has improved significantly.
  • Consider gap insurance if your down payment is less than 20%; it covers the difference if your car is totaled.

Frequently Asked Questions

Should I finance through the dealer or a bank in MO?

Compare both options. Dealers may offer promotional rates, but banks and credit unions in Wentzville often provide better terms for borrowers with good credit. Always compare the APR, not just the monthly payment.

How much should I put down on a car in Wentzville?

Aim for 20% down on a new car and 10% on a used car. This reduces your loan balance, lowers monthly payments, and helps you avoid being upside-down on the loan.

Can I pay off my auto loan early without penalty in MO?

Most lenders allow early repayment without penalty, but verify your loan agreement. Some subprime lenders in Wentzville may charge prepayment fees.

What credit score do I need for the best auto loan rate?

A credit score of 720 or higher typically qualifies you for the best auto loan rates in Wentzville, sometimes as low as 4-5% APR.
